hauck-runner-black-neon-robust-all-terrain-buggy-xl-pneumatic-air-wheels-jogging-running-style-pushchair-with-raincover-10.jpgChoosing a Double Travel Stroller

A double stroller can be an essential item when you have multiple children. Pick a stroller that is lightweight and can be folded down so that it can fit in the trunk of your car or in an overhead bin.

Do not exceed the recommended weight of the seat to avoid frame fatigue. Other must-haves include adjustable canopies as well as a seating option that is flexible for children of all ages and plenty of storage.

Easy of Use

Double strollers get often criticized for being heavy and difficult to put together However, this class of strollers has made a huge leap from the massive models of the 1980s. The best double strollers feature modern designs and can be adapted to meet your family's unique needs, whether it's a tandem (single seating in a file) or a side-by-side arrangement. They're also lightweight enough for travel and can fit into the trunks of cars as well as onto most airplanes, where they can be gate-checked like any other luggage.

It's essential to have a stroller that's easily maneuverable over various surfaces and fit into tight spaces, particularly for families who live in urban areas where space is limited and public transport is the main mode of transport. The lightweight and agile double strollers we tested could maneuver through crowded streets and tight subway gates. They are indispensable for city life.

We evaluate a stroller's ease of use by looking at several factors, including how fast and intuitive the folding and setup process is, as well as whether it can be adjusted for families with different heights. We also look for a large storage bin and reclined seats that are easy to access and adjust as well as the highest weight limit for the seat and canopy. The Zoe Twin+ was rated top in this category due to its large canopy as well as its ample storage bin and quick fold.

The Mountain Buggy Nano Duo stroller is a great choice to consider if you're looking for a lightweight stroller that fits easily into small trunks of cars. It's one of the lightweight double strollers we've tested. It folds down into compact, easy-to-transport packages. It's the smallest double pram stroller umbrella-style stroller we've tested, making it an excellent choice for travel. Some airlines will even permit you to gate-check this stroller.

A car seat with a side-by-side that can accommodate two infants is crucial for parents of twins. Some double buggy strollers such as the Graco DuoGlider Elite allow you to use two infant car seats simultaneously to save time and energy. You may also want to think about a tandem double buggy stroller that will allow you to keep your children within earshot and within sight.

Comfort

If you want to make sure your children are comfortable during strolls, a high-quality, padded seat is crucial. Choose a model with an adjustable backrest as well as a recline feature, and a wide seat area that allows kids to relax or sit up easily. To make your stroller more comfortable, you should consider a stroller with a roomy undercarriage that is able to accommodate bags of storage and other things without interfering with the seating position of the seats.

The size and weight of a double travel stroller can also affect its performance. Find a model with solid wheels and suspension that glides easily over rough surfaces. A good double stroller will also be capable of turning in tight spaces and navigate narrow hallways, busy sidewalks, and subway gates. If you plan to use a double stroller regularly, choose one that folds in a matter of a few steps and fits in your trunk or a small vehicle.

Parents traveling with small children usually depend on a double stroller to get them around, particularly in densely populated urban regions where space is at a premium and public transportation is the norm. This situation is ideal for a slimmer, modular double-stroller such as the CYBEX Gazelle which allows parents to mix and blend seats, cots and car seats to accommodate changing needs.

A cheap double buggy umbrella stroller is a different option. They tend to be smaller and lighter than the standard ones. These are great for traveling as they can be folded up quickly and easily. They can also be gate checked in airplanes and often comply with Disney stroller size requirements. Many also provide plenty of storage space onboard for snacks, toys and other gear.

People with twins or siblings of close in age will benefit the most from the use of a stroller that is side-by-side. This type of double stroller usually less expensive than a modular one, and its seats generally have ample recline, legroom, and canopy options that offer ample coverage. A side-byside double stroller has one disadvantage: it isn't easy to navigate narrow hallways and crowded sidewalks. Its wider frame can make it more difficult to navigate through certain doors.

Folding is easy

When you are choosing a double travel stroller the most important thing to consider is ease of folding. This is particularly important when you have to fold your stroller in tight spaces or on crowded sidewalks with cars and people near. The best strollers have an easy, simple folding procedure that takes only a few steps. They fold effortlessly and without any awkwardness that could lead to body parts hitting each other or sliding. Some of our favorite double travel stollers that fold easily are the Evenflo PivotXplore and Babyzen YOYO2 connect Double.

It is important to think about the length of time you will be using a double-travel stroller. If you're planning to keep your kids in the same seat until they're at least pre-school age, you may want to look into a side-by-side model that can be adapted to include infant car seats or bassinets. If you think your kids will be ready to grow double stroller to transition to separate seats before then, a double stroller that converts to a convertible is worth considering.

Some of the best double-strollers that we tested offer an almost flat recline. This makes it simple for your children to nap or eat their snacks while moving. Certain strollers offer a different recline on each seat. For example, the front seat of the UPPAbaby Double v2 Double is nearly flat, while the second seat is nearly upright. This kind of disparity in position can cause kids to fight over which seat they'd like to sit on.

It is also important to consider the size of your car's trunk, since some double strollers are a bit bulky and won't fit in the back of smaller cars. We suggest that you pick a double stroller which fits easily into the trunk of your car and can be folded and stored when it is not in use. We also prefer double strollers that have smaller footprints, light weight, and a simple design. The ZOE Twin+ is one of these. It's the most compact double stroller we've tested, and at just over 19 pounds it's among the lightest strollers that can still be used to meet the airline gate-check baggage weight limits. It's Disney-sized approved!

Stores

The massive vintage strollers of the 1980s could have given double strollers an unpopular image, but they have progressed a lot. These days sleek, modular models can accommodate a wide range of options for customization, and fit children from birth to kindergarten, and are available in side-by-side or tandem (single-file seating) designs. Some also support infant car seats as well as an adjustable riding board. You may have to spend more initially, but the investment will pay off with flexibility and resales.

A few things to think about when choosing a double travel stroller include the weight limit per seat, storage space, and whether the seats have a recline. A recline that is deep can allow for easy naps on the move, and a canopy with UV protection will prevent your child from overheating. Some double strollers offer cupholders for parents as well as dual snack trays to make it easier for parents on the move.

The weight of the stroller is also important, as it affects the ability of you to maneuver it in tight areas. Some of the most lightweight double strollers, such as the Kolcraft Cloud Plus, weigh less than 23 pounds and can accommodate children up to 40 lbs. It's lighter than a single stroller, and is easy to transport through airports and in cars.

If you're on a budget consider looking at used options on sites like Facebook Marketplace or Craigslist, where you can often find gently used double strollers for sale at affordable prices. Find a double stroller that's in good shape, with no signs of rust or loose screws. If you are considering using a used double-stroller with your kids make sure you do a thorough inspection for any issues, including checking the wheel axles. You can also find strollers available for rental in certain cities, but this option isn't available everywhere and could be expensive if you plan to use the stroller regularly.
